All Garnier products are officially approved by Cruelty Free International.

Since 1989, Garnier has been committed to a world without animal testing.

Garnier Fructis Nourishing Banana Hair Food can be used as a conditioner, hair mask and as a leave-in treatment for stronger, healthier hair. It deeply hydrates and repairs, leaving dry hair soft and healthy hair.

Enriched with banana, shea butter and coconut oil, the 98 per cent natural origin formula is free of parabens, silicones and artificial colourants.

Nourishing Hair Food - Yes and no

I have so many mixed feelings about this product

The tub is quite large (which should be a good thing!) but it is a little awkward to fit in the shower and tricky to put the lid back on when your hand is full of product. Plus I am not a fan of putting my fingers in a tub of product - just a personal quirk. I would definitely prefer if it came in a bottle. The banana smell is a little more like a sickly sweet banana lolly and is very strong but the scent does calm down and I can always purchase a different flavour so no biggie. The product is thick and creamy and easy to apply.

I tried using the product in all three ways suggested on the back of the tub - a conditioner, mask and as a leave-in.

It worked ok as a conditioner and there was definitely no weigh down, I had volume like you wouldn't believe! I looked like I had sooooo much hair! The next day I had to straighten it to calm it down but then I found it got greasier so much quicker than my hair normally would. I usually only need to wash my hair twice a week but with this product I had to wash it every couple of days. I thought using it as a mask after using shampoo and conditioner would be excellent but sadly it definitely made my hair greasy quickly. For me I don't think using this product all over my hair is the way to go. I tried it as a leave-in on the ends of my hair when my hair was dry and I was nervous as it it looked like it was going to make my hair look very greasy but after a few minutes the ends of my hair soaked up the product and apart from the smell you wouldn't know I had applied any product. But using it as a leave-in on my mid length/ends on wet hair was the best outcome for me. I always air dry my hair and instead of my hair getting all frizzy through the day as it dried it just looked soft, moisturised and healthy.

Tips: Either use as a leave-in on wet mid length/ends or if you want to use as an all over mask or conditioner make sure you rinse very well so not to end up with greasy looking hair.

Smells delicious!

The ingredients list has ‘banana juice’ amongst the top half of the list. I’m not sure if this is from real bananas or a not.

The hair food comes in a generous sized tub, it’s really easy to scoop it a nice decent chunk of product. Admittedly, when using a cream product in the shower, I wish it was in a pulp or squeeze bottle for ease of use and to avoid getting shower water in the container.

The banana flavour is very sweet, almost like a banana bubblegum flavour; it’s a very pleasant smell that I really enjoy.

There are 3 possible uses of the hair food; hair conditioner, hair mask or leave in conditioner. I have tried all three. In all honesty I have a tendency to let conditioners sit in my hair for a minute or so anyway, so I found the use as a mask and conditioner much the same. It did make my hair visibly soft and shiny which I really like. I also loved that I could occasionally get a ‘whiff’ of the banana smell during the day.

When I used it as a leave in conditioner I did not like the results. I have dry, coloured ends but my roots can get greasy. I applied a small amount of product to the ends of my hair when towel dried. My hair looked really dirty and greasy within hours of drying. I wouldn’t use this as a leave in conditioner again.

Overall I really liked the banana hair food, it smells delicious an it works well as a wash out conditioner. I will continue to enjoy using the rest of my tub!

Tips: Only use as a leave in conditioner on very dry hair, it was too oily for mine (I have dry coloured ends)
